Officials are working to learn how a man found inside a truck died Tuesday morning. Around 3:10 a.m. Atlanta police were ...
Around 3:10 a.m. Atlanta police were called to Eugenia Place NW about a single-vehicle car accident. When officers arrived, they found a red Ford pickup truck in the front yard between two homes.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results